Nice work on the TideGlance widget — the interpolation between harbor readings is much smoother now. One thing for the newer folks reviewing alongside me: don't hardcode the refresh interval like the old Saltmere widget did; pull it from the constants block so ops can tune it per station. Also cap the forecast horizon, offshore data gets flaky fast. The current tuning values sit right here.

tuning table, kagaf-yahig:
PRIORITIES = {
    "gorael": 64,
    "briael": 359,
    "zordor": 981,
}

**Capacity note: canary gating for the Fennel rollout**

Heads up — current gating rules let canaries soak too briefly, so we keep promoting before the cache warms and then eating a latency spike at full fan-out. Proposal: longer bake time, stricter error-rate threshold, and a minimum request count before any verdict. Cheap to do, saves us rollback churn. Proposed gate constants are listed here.

tuning table, kawep-tawif:
CAPS = {
    "olidor": 80,
    "belion": 7,
    "quenys": 225,
    "druox": 839,
    "fraath": 482,
}

Key ceremony checklist, item 4 — Mergewell dedup service. After generating the matching-key pair used to hash customer records for deduplication, verify that both custodians have confirmed the fingerprint in the ceremony log. Archive the signed log in the Dunhollow records room. Future maintainers should note that restoring the dedup index from cold backup requires operator authentication; the recovery passphrase needed for that restore is recorded on the line immediately below.

strongbox words: oliael-gilax-lamael

## Artifact Signing — Report Exports

Welcome aboard. The Quillden export service renders all reports in UTC internally; tenant timezones are applied only at the presentation layer. When you change export logic, rebuild the artifact and verify the timezone fixture suite passes, since DST edge cases have bitten us before. All export artifacts must be signed prior to upload to the distribution bucket. Use the signing key provided below for contractor builds.

signing key of bawip-tawep = bky13_DM1Pfp4JBAi42